3 PURPOSE The purpose of structural framing is provide Strength – Holds the structure up (and holds it down) despite Gravity (vertical) loads Lateral (sideways) loads Stability – Maintains the shape and minimizes movement

4 Commercial Framing Systems Low Rise (three stories or less) commercial framing systems may be similar to residential construction Wood framing Light gauge steel framing

5 Commercial Framing Systems Commercial building considerations Heavy traffic Heavier loads More wear and tear Larger open spaces Easy Maintenance However, usage of commercial buildings often differs from residential usage.

6 Common Commercial Framing Systems Cast-in- Place Concrete Framing Structural Steel Framing Load Bearing Walls Hybrid Systems

7 Cast-in-Place Concrete Forms are built Reinforcing is placed Concrete is poured and finished in place Wooden forms used to cast slabs ©iStockphoto.com

8 Cast-in-Place Concrete Frame Concrete Column Structural Concrete Slab

9 Structural Steel Structural members are fabricated off siteMembers are delivered to the siteMembers are erected per the design ©iStockphoto.com

10 Structural Steel Framing Structural Steel Column Open Web Steel Roof Joists Structural Steel Floor Beams Steel Decking Lateral Brace Courtesy Connie Bertucci

11 Load Bearing Walls Masonry Pre-cast concrete Tilt-up concrete Load Bearing Walls Wood Framing Light Gauge Steel Framing Structural Steel Floor and Roof Masonry load bearing walls with light gauge steel trusses Courtesy IOP Rec Center Tilt-up load bearing walls with structural steel and open web steel joist floor and roof framing Courtesy Tilt-up Concrete Association

12 Load Bearing Walls Courtesy Carolina Concrete Masonry Association Load Bearing CMU Wall Open Web Wood Floor Joists

13 Hybrid Framing Systems Hybrid Systems combine two or more different framing systems Courtesy TexAZ Business Park Cast-in-Place Concrete Load Bearing Walls Structural Steel Framing

14 Cost The cost of construction is an important consideration when choosing a structural system The cost of a structure is directly related to the weight of materials used to build the structure Lower material weight = Lower cost Higher material weight = Higher cost

15 Structural Efficiency Ratio of the maximum design load that a structure will carry to the weight of the structure itself Higher structural efficiency means less material weight = Lower cost Lower structural efficiency means more material weight = Higher cost Design Load = Load a structure is designed to carry
